Analysis of 28 Cases Nasopharyngeal Carcinoma with Distant Metastasis Within 2 Years

Qin Ri-sheng

Open publisher page 0 citations

Abstract

Objective To evaluate the influence factors and interfere ways of nasopharyngeal carcinoma occurred distant metastasis within 2 years after completion of the radiation treatment. Methods Statisticses January 2000 to December 2001, 303 nasopharyngeal carcinoma cases treated by radiotherapy (the Ⅲ、Ⅳa stage patients plus chemotherapy),28 cases occurred distant metastasis within 2 years, analyze its influence factor and the effect of chemotherapy.Results The distant metastasis there are significance difference among N stage.But no significance difference between the Ⅲ,Ⅲ_a stage patients plus chemotherapy and the Ⅰ,Ⅱ stage patients with radiotherapy only (P 0.05).Conclusion Chemotherapy adjunctive to radiotherapy is benefit to locally advanced patients, could reduce the rate of distant metastasis.
